Squared Circles Plans to Launch Five Brands in the Near Future

— June 25, 2024 — Business
Squared Circles, a venture incubator, has successfully raised $40 million in a Series A funding round led by private equity firm L Catterton. This funding will support the launch and scaling of at least five health and wellness brands over the next three years. The initiative aligns with a growing consumer interest in wellness, as highlighted by a McKinsey report indicating that 82% of U.S. consumers prioritize wellness. Squared Circles, founded by Alexander Gilkes, Osman Khan, and Lukas Derksen, has a history of investing in and exiting successful ventures such as Nutrafol, a hair wellness company, and Magic Molecule, a skin-healing solutions brand.

One of the key focuses of Squared Circles’ new projects is the development of nutritious food products tailored for GLP-1 users. GLP-1, or glucagon-like peptide-1, is a hormone involved in the regulation of appetite and insulin secretion, making it a significant target for health and wellness products. In addition to GLP-1-focused products, the incubator plans to introduce functional medicine for children, sustained energy and cognitive function initiatives, and whole-body health solutions for men. The venture studio employs an AI-enabled playbook to expedite product launches and leverages bioscience intellectual property to create innovative and sustainable consumer products.
